10 Finest Cryptocurrencies to Mine in 2026

1. Bitcoin (BTC)

Bitcoin (BTC)

Bitcoin stays the preferred and priceless cryptocurrency to mine. It’s the world’s first decentralized cryptocurrency, designed as a peer-to-peer digital forex that operates with out central banks or intermediaries. As the primary and most safe blockchain community, Bitcoin mining is the spine of the whole crypto ecosystem.

That mentioned, BTC mining immediately is totally different from it was within the early days. It’s now not one thing you are able to do casually from a house laptop. Mining Bitcoin is extremely aggressive and greatest suited to miners with entry to specialised {hardware}, low cost electrical energy, and environment friendly cooling infrastructure.

Mining issue: Excessive. Bitcoin has the best mining issue amongst cryptocurrencies. As extra miners be a part of and hash energy will increase, mining turns into tougher, making it tough for small-scale miners to compete with out becoming a member of mining swimming pools.Mining rewards per block: The present mining reward is 3.125 BTC per block, following the 2024 Bitcoin halving occasion. {Hardware} requirement: Bitcoin mining requires ASIC (Software-Particular Built-in Circuit) miners. GPUs and CPUs are now not viable as a result of community’s issue.

2. Monero (XMR)

Monero [XMR] Monero [XMR]

Monero is without doubt one of the hottest cryptocurrencies for miners who worth privateness and accessibility. Not like BTC, Monero is designed to be personal by default, with transactions that disguise sender, receiver, and transaction quantities. This robust give attention to privateness has helped Monero preserve regular demand and a loyal person base over time.

For mining, Monero stands out as a result of it’s deliberately constructed to withstand ASIC mining. This retains the community extra decentralized and makes it way more accessible to on a regular basis miners. At present, Monero stays probably the greatest choices for people who wish to mine crypto with out the large upfront prices or the necessity for industrial-scale operations.

Mining issue: Average. Whereas issue has steadily elevated over time, it’s accessible, particularly for solo miners and small mining swimming pools.Mining rewards per block: Mounted reward of 0.6 XMR per block. Monero makes use of a tail emission mannequin, which ensures steady incentives for miners even after the principle emission section ended.{Hardware} requirement: Monero mining works greatest with CPUs, making it some of the CPU-friendly cryptocurrencies out there. Though GPUs may also be used with decrease effectivity than CPUs. Monero mining is ASIC-resistant attributable to its RandomX algorithm, which is particularly optimized for general-purpose mining gear.

3. Litecoin (LTC)

Litecoin (LTC) Litecoin (LTC)

Litecoin was launched in 2011 to supply sooner transaction occasions and decrease charges than Bitcoin, whereas sustaining a robust give attention to safety and decentralization. Through the years, Litecoin has remained related largely due to its simplicity and reliability.

Moreover, it’s extensively supported by exchanges, wallets, and cost platforms, and it advantages from an extended observe document of uptime. For cryptocurrency miners, Litecoin presents a steadiness between community maturity and ongoing profitability, particularly when mixed with merged mining alongside Dogecoin.

Mining issue: Excessive. The issue has elevated over time as extra miners and extra highly effective {hardware} have joined the community.Mining rewards per block: Litecoin’s block reward is 6.25 LTC per block, following its most up-to-date halving in 2023.{Hardware} requirement: ASIC miners that assist the Scrypt algorithm.

4. Zcash (ZEC)

Zcash (ZEC)Zcash (ZEC)

Zcash is a privacy-focused cryptocurrency that enables customers to make totally personal transactions utilizing zero-knowledge proofs. Not like Monero, which enforces privateness by default, Zcash permits customers to decide on between clear and shielded transactions. For miners, Zcash has lengthy been thought of a stable mid-tier choice.

It’s because Zcash is backed by a well-established mission, has constant community exercise, and stays GPU-mineable in 2026. Whereas it could not appeal to the identical hype as newer tasks, Zcash is the perfect coin to mine if you’re on the lookout for stability and predictable mining mechanics.

Mining issue: Simple. Problem ranges fluctuate based mostly on community participation, however they’re manageable for particular person miners and small mining swimming pools.Mining rewards per block: 1.5625 ZEC per block. {Hardware} requirement: Zcash mining is greatest suited to GPUs, notably fashionable NVIDIA and AMD graphics playing cards. CPUs are inefficient, and ASICs are largely impractical for Zcash mining.

5. Dogecoin (DOGE)

Dogecoin (DOGE)Dogecoin (DOGE)

Dogecoin is an open-source, peer-to-peer cryptocurrency launched as a lighthearted parody of Bitcoin. What retains Dogecoin related just isn’t solely its meme tradition, but additionally its quick transactions, low charges, robust group assist, and utility.

DOGE is extensively used for tipping, microtransactions, and on a regular basis transfers, which helps maintain actual on-chain exercise. For mining, Dogecoin operates a merged-mining relationship with Litecoin. This implies miners can earn DOGE and LTC concurrently with out utilizing additional computing energy. The merged mining setup improves profitability and reduces danger in comparison with mining a single coin.

Mining issue: Average. Since DOGE is merge-mined with Litecoin, its issue intently tracks Litecoin community exercise.Mining rewards per block: Dogecoin has a set block reward of 10,000 DOGE. Not like BTC and Litecoin, Dogecoin doesn’t have a most provide or halving occasions. This constant reward construction offers regular incentives for miners and helps long-term community safety.{Hardware} requirement: ASIC miners that assist the Scrypt algorithm, the identical algorithm utilized by Litecoin.

6. Sprint (DASH)

Dash (DASH)Dash (DASH)

Over time, Sprint has developed right into a extra balanced mission that mixes optionally available privateness options with on the spot transactions. What makes Sprint distinctive from a mining perspective is its two-tier community. Miners safe the community and produce blocks, whereas masternodes deal with governance and superior options. This construction creates a extra organized ecosystem and presents a number of methods for members to earn rewards.

Mining issue: Average. Sprint’s mining issue adjusts to keep up a mean block time of about 2.5 minutes.Mining rewards per block: Sprint’s block reward is roughly 2.49 DASH per block. Not like many networks, the place miners obtain the complete reward, Sprint splits block rewards amongst miners, masternodes, and the treasury.{Hardware} requirement: ASIC miners that assist the X11 algorithm.

7. Kaspa (KAS)

Kaspa (KAS)Kaspa (KAS)

Kaspa is without doubt one of the fastest-growing proof-of-work cryptocurrencies out there. It was constructed on a novel blockDAG (Directed Acyclic Graph) structure to unravel lots of the velocity and scalability points present in conventional blockchains. As a substitute of manufacturing one block at a time, Kaspa permits a number of blocks to be created and confirmed in parallel, leading to extraordinarily quick transaction affirmation occasions.

Mining issue: Average. Kaspa’s mining issue adjusts rapidly in response to modifications in community hash fee.Mining rewards per block: 77.78 KAS. Kaspa makes use of a clean emission schedule slightly than abrupt halving occasions. At present, miners earn a steadily lowering KAS reward per block, with emissions lowering month-to-month. This creates a extra predictable reward curve and avoids sudden shocks to miner profitability.{Hardware} requirement: Kaspa will be mined with GPUs, notably high-end NVIDIA and AMD playing cards optimized for the kHeavyHash algorithm. Nonetheless, ASIC miners for Kaspa have entered the market, considerably rising community hash energy.

8. Vertcoin (VTC)

Vertcoin (VTC)Vertcoin (VTC)

Vertcoin is a community-driven cryptocurrency created with one clear purpose: maintain mining decentralized and accessible to on a regular basis customers. I used to be designed to forestall massive mining farms from dominating the community. This philosophy has helped Vertcoin preserve a loyal following, at the same time as many different proof-of-work tasks shifted towards costly ASIC-hardware.

Mining issue: Simple. Vertcoin is without doubt one of the best and most cost-effective crypto to mine. Its difficulty ranges are comparatively low in comparison with main PoW networks, making it appropriate for solo miners and small mining setups.Mining rewards per block: Vertcoin presents a block reward of 12.5 VTC.{Hardware} requirement: Vertcoin is greatest mined with GPUs. It makes use of the Verthash algorithm, which is particularly designed to withstand ASICs and favor consumer-grade graphics playing cards.

9. Ravencoin (RVN)

Ravencoin (RVN)Ravencoin (RVN)

Ravencoin is a proof-of-work blockchain constructed particularly for asset creation and switch. Not like general-purpose networks, Ravencoin focuses on enabling customers to difficulty tokens that signify real-world or digital belongings, resembling securities, NFTs, or in-game gadgets.

For mining, Ravencoin has lengthy been favored by GPU miners. The community is strongly ASIC-resistant, making it a go-to choice for miners who need truthful competitors and don’t wish to spend money on costly, energy-efficient {hardware}.

Mining issue: Simple. Problem fluctuates with community participation however stays extra accessible for particular person miners and smaller mining swimming pools than in ASIC-dominated networks.Mining rewards per block: Ravencoin presents a block reward of two,500 RVN per block.{Hardware} requirement: Ravencoin mining is greatest suited to GPUs, notably NVIDIA and AMD graphics playing cards. The KAWPOW algorithm is designed to withstand ASICs and discourage FPGA dominance, retaining mining accessible to house miners.

10. Ethereum Basic (ETC)

Ethereum Classic (ETC)Ethereum Classic (ETC)

Ethereum Basic (ETC) is the unique Ethereum blockchain that continued after the 2016 exhausting fork following the DAO hack. Whereas Ethereum itself moved to proof-of-stake, Ethereum Basic has remained a proof-of-work community, retaining mining alive and accessible. ETC appeals to miners searching for publicity to an Ethereum-like community with out staking necessities, and it stays suitable with many Ethereum-based instruments and good contracts.

Mining issue: Average. Whereas issue has elevated as extra miners be a part of the community, it stays decrease than Ethereum’s former PoW algorithm, retaining ETC mining possible for small and mid-sized operations.Mining rewards per block: Ethereum Basic miners obtain 3.2 ETC per block, plus transaction charges.{Hardware} requirement: Ethereum Basic is greatest mined with GPUs, notably fashionable NVIDIA and AMD playing cards optimized for the Etchash algorithm. ASIC miners for ETC exist however are much less frequent attributable to Etchash’s memory-hard design.

What Is Cryptocurrency Mining?

Crypto mining is the method by which highly effective computer systems validate crypto transactions and add them to a safe public ledger (blockchain). Miners compete with highly effective computer systems to unravel advanced mathematical puzzles, securing the community and incomes new cash as rewards. Mining serves two principal functions:

Transaction validation: Each time somebody sends or receives crypto, miners verify that the transaction is reputable, stopping double-spending or fraud.Coin creation: Mining introduces new cash into circulation. For example, Bitcoin miners earn BTC for every block they efficiently mine, and the identical holds for altcoins that assist mining.

Mining requires specialised mining gear, mining software program, electrical energy, a cryptocurrency pockets, and sometimes pool participation to share rewards. As highlighted above, the kind of {hardware} relies on the cryptocurrency being mined. We talk about the assorted mining strategies/{hardware} out there under:

Forms of Mining Strategies

1. ASIC Mining

ASICs, or Software-Particular Built-in Circuits, are customized chips optimized for one algorithm, like Bitcoin’s SHA-256. These miners ship high hash charges and are extremely environment friendly. ASICs are extremely highly effective and dominate networks like BTC and Litecoin, however they’re costly and rigid as a result of they’ll solely mine a single coin.

2. CPU Mining

CPU mining depends on a pc’s central processing unit to carry out mining calculations. This technique was frequent within the early days of crypto however is now principally restricted to ASIC-resistant cash ot these with low community issue, like Monero. CPUs are extensively out there and simple to make use of, however they’re much slower and fewer worthwhile in comparison with GPUs or ASICs.

3. GPU Mining

GPU mining makes use of graphics playing cards to carry out parallel hashing for cash like Ethereum Basic or Ravencoin. These miners steadiness value, accessibility, and efficiency higher than CPUs. Many fashionable miners choose GPUs as a result of they’re extra versatile than ASICs and might mine a variety of cash.

4. Telephone Mining

Telephone mining permits customers to mine cryptocurrency on cell gadgets. Whereas it’s technically potential, mining on telephones is extraordinarily sluggish and produces little or no revenue. It’s principally used for studying or small, low-difficulty cash, slightly than for critical mining operations.

Find out how to Select the Finest Cryptocurrency to Mine

Selecting the best crypto to mine goes past the recognition of the coin. You have to match any crypto asset you’re mining to your objectives and out there assets. Begin by assessing the coin’s revenue potential. Some cash give excessive rewards however require large funding and superior {hardware}, whereas others have smaller rewards however are simpler to entry for novices.

Additionally take into account community construction, the workforce behind it, and group assist. Cash with robust developer groups and lively communities usually tend to preserve worth over time, lowering the chance of mining a coin that turns into out of date.

Lastly, take into consideration flexibility and accessibility. Some cash permit GPU or CPU mining, making them simpler for pastime miners. Others require ASICs or specialised rigs, which can solely make sense in the event you plan large-scale mining operations.

Key Components to Contemplate Earlier than You Begin Mining

The primary components to think about earlier than you begin mining embrace mining issue, rewards and transaction charges, {hardware} necessities, profitability, and accessibility.

Mining issue: Contemplate how exhausting it’s to unravel blocks on a sequence. Excessive-difficulty cash like BTC require costly ASICs and many electrical energy, whereas lower-difficulty cash like Monero or Ravencoin are extra accessible to GPU or CPU miners.Block rewards and transaction charges: Increased rewards per block and transaction charges can increase earnings, however they typically include extra competitors. Cash like Dogecoin and Vertcoin provide constant rewards with decrease {hardware} calls for.{Hardware} necessities: Verify what kind of mining {hardware} the coin requires. ASICs are highly effective however expensive and rigid, whereas GPUs and CPUs are extra versatile however might generate decrease output. Think about cooling and electrical energy prices as effectively.Lengthy-term viability: Select cash with robust communities, lively growth, and real-world adoption. Cash with clear use circumstances or privateness options, resembling Monero or Kaspa, typically provide extra steady long-term profitability.Profitability and accessibility: Stability potential earnings towards how straightforward it’s so that you can mine the coin given your present setup, finances, and technical expertise.Mining swimming pools: Becoming a member of a pool permits miners to mix computing energy, making rewards extra constant and predictable, particularly for cash with excessive issue. Whereas pool rewards are shared, this reduces the uncertainty of solo mining.
